So, how does it work? The procedure uses concentrated light beams to target the pigment in your hair follicles. The energy from the laser is absorbed, damaging the follicle enough to significantly inhibit future growth. It's precise, effective, and, over a series of sessions, can lead to a dramatic, long-term reduction in hair. This isn't a one-and-done deal; typically, 6-8 treatments spaced several weeks apart are needed to catch all hairs in their growth cycle, but the results are well worth the commitment.

If you're considering this step, here's how to prepare. The most important tip is to schedule a consultation with a certified and experienced practitioner. They will assess your skin and hair type to ensure safety and efficacy. Avoid sun exposure and tanning beds before and after treatments, as tanned skin increases the risk of side effects. You'll also need to shave the area 24 hours before your appointment but avoid waxing or plucking, as the laser needs the hair root present.
